I. Basic Concept of Cold Wallet
A cold wallet refers to a type of digital currency storage that is not directly connected to the internet, mainly used for long-term or large asset storage. Compared to hot wallets, cold wallets demonstrate higher security in resisting hacker attacks and data leaks. Common types of cold wallets include paper wallets and hardware wallets.
Hardware cold wallet encryption
Hardware encryption is the use of dedicated hardware devices to encrypt data in order to enhance its security. In the context of digital currency, many cold wallets utilize hardware encryption technology to protect users' private keys and mnemonic phrases, thereby ensuring the security of user assets.
Currently, most mainstream cold wallets are equipped with hardware encryption technology. Taking Trezor and Ledger as examples, these hardware wallets are equipped with secure chips, where private keys are securely stored inside the device to prevent malicious software from accessing them. At the same time, cold wallets enhance transaction security through user transaction signatures. Therefore, the hardware encryption capability of cold wallets directly affects overall security and the protection of user assets.

Alternative security mechanism
To enhance security, cold wallets typically use multi-signature technology. Users can set up multiple private keys, and transactions can only be completed when specific conditions are met, thereby reducing the risk.
As mentioned earlier, cold wallets commonly use hardware encryption technology, which can effectively prevent private key leakage and provide users with higher security protection.
In the secure design of a cold wallet, the management of passwords and mnemonic phrases is crucial. Users should generate a mnemonic phrase when creating the wallet and store it properly to prevent loss. At the same time, setting a strong password is an effective means of protecting account security.

Frequently Asked Questions
The main difference between a cold wallet and a hot wallet is whether they are connected to the internet. A cold wallet is not directly connected to the internet, making it more secure, while a hot wallet is an online wallet, convenient for frequent transactions but with relatively higher risks.
It is recommended to securely store the mnemonic phrase in an offline environment, such as writing it on paper and keeping it in a safe place to prevent leakage. Do not store the mnemonic phrase on devices such as phones or computers.
Methods to ensure the security of a cold wallet include regularly updating device firmware, using strong passwords, implementing multi-signature protection, and properly managing mnemonic phrases.
